-- In the wake of India’s surprise election result, political risks were a big theme at the Bloomberg Wealth summit held in Hong Kong on Wednesday.Participants from UBS Group AG to Hang Lung Group Ltd. highlighted how geopolitics are on the minds of the richest investors, as they try to navigate wars in Europe and the Middle East, escalating tensions between superpowers, and a year of key elections around the world from Mexico to South Africa and the US.
“Geopolitics are definitely a big concern on all fronts, not just in Asia, but across the world,” said Pierre-Yves Lombard, head of private banking in Japan at Lombard Odier Group. “That concern is leading clients to look for the safest and strongest financial centers” and institutions, he said. “We can’t have such a wide gap,” Vikram Malhotra, co-founder and CEO of wealth management firm 360 ONE Global, said on a panel at the event. “We need to see the benefit of the growth of the economy percolating down.”
“Over time, the whole world will have to rebalance,” said Chan, former chairman of Hang Lung Group. “So let’s make sure that our heads are clear: what is political and what is purely economic.
